Freely Change the Sensing Direction
• Change between any of five sensing directions: front or 90° up,
down, left, or right.
• Four indicators show the operating status of the Sensor from
many directions.

2. The Sensor may malfunction if used near ultrasonic cleaning
equipment, high-frequency equipment, transceivers, cellular
phones, inverters, or other devices that generate a high-
frequency electric field. Please refer to the Precautions for
Correct Use of Photoelectric Sensors on the OMRON website
(www.ia.omron.com) for typical measures.
3. Laying the Proximity Sensor wiring in the same conduit or duct as
high-voltage wires or power lines may result in incorrect operation
and damage due to induction. Wire the Sensor using a separate
conduit or independent conduit.

3. Power Supply Voltage
Power ON
The Sensor is ready to sense an object within 300 ms after turning the
power ON. If the load and Sensor are connected to different power
supplies, always turn ON the Sensor power first.
Power OFF
Do not use a voltage that exceeds the rated operating voltage
range. Applying a voltage that is higher than the operating voltage
range may result in damage or burnout.
Output pulses may occur when the power supply is turned OFF. Turn
OFF the power supply to the load or load line first.
4. Incorrect Wiring
Effects of Surrounding Metals
When the Proximity Sensor is embedded in metal, make sure that the
clearances given in the following table are maintained.
Be sure that the power supply polarity and other wiring is correct.
Incorrect wiring may cause explosion or burnout.
5. Connection without a Load
If the power supply is connected directly without a load, the
internal elements may explode or burn. Be sure to insert a load
when connecting the power supply.
